FPCCI Delegation : Team visits Vietnam to improve trade

The delegation is lead by FPCCI President Zakaria Usman


Ppi December 02, 2014

KARACHI: A delegation under the leadership of Federation of Pakistan Chambers of Commerce and Industry (FPCCI) President Zakaria Usman left for Vietnam with an aim to explore opportunities and enhance bilateral trade between the two countries. The delegation comprises of representatives from the energy, mining and minerals, food items, construction and auto spare parts sector. During this visit, Usman will meet with Ho Chi Minh City chief minister and will attend the inauguration of the 12th Vietnam Expo 2014. Additionally, the FPCCI delegation will visit Vietnam Chamber of Commerce and industry to sign a memorandum of understanding. Usman stated that Pakistan and Vietnam maintain good trade relations and this is increasing with the passage of time.
